Safety First: Microwaving Cup Noodles
While microwaving cup noodles is possible, it's crucial to prioritize safety. Here are some key points to consider:

- Remove the Lid and Film: Before microwaving, remove the lid and the plastic film covering the noodles. These can melt or catch fire in the microwave.
- Use a Microwave-Safe Container: If the cup noodle packaging isn't microwave-safe, transfer the noodles to a microwave-safe bowl or container.
- Be Mindful of Superheating: Microwaves can cause liquids to superheat, leading to sudden boiling and potential burns. To prevent this, stir the noodles every 30 seconds to distribute the heat evenly.
- Let it Cool: After microwaving, let the noodles cool for a minute or two before eating to avoid burns.
Microwaving Cup Noodles: Step-by-Step
Now that we've covered the safety aspects, let's look at how to microwave cup noodles step-by-step:
- Remove the lid and plastic film from the cup noodles.
- If the cup isn't microwave-safe, transfer the noodles to a microwave-safe container.
- Place the cup or container in the microwave.
- Microwave on high power for 1-2 minutes, then stir the noodles.
- Continue microwaving in 30-second intervals, stirring between each interval, until the noodles are cooked and the water is hot but not boiling.
- Let the noodles cool for a minute or two before eating.
